How to Future Proof Your Career in the Age of AI, with Marguerite McAleer
Q: Why are skills increasingly prioritized over credentials in the AI era?
Because technology evolves rapidly in short cycles, a degree earned long ago may not reflect current abilities; employers want verifiable, transferable skills and evidence of impact.
How to Future Proof Your Career in the Age of AI, with Marguerite McAleer
Q: How can candidates use AI effectively without losing the human touch?
Use AI to prototype resumes or cover letters, but always tailor and humanize the content, targeting the right roles and inserting authentic, story-driven evidence of impact.
How to Future Proof Your Career in the Age of AI, with Marguerite McAleer
Q: What kinds of jobs are facing the most change from AI right now?
Jobs with routine and repetitive tasks are most affected, but AI is also creating new, skills-based roles and opportunities like AI coaches and ethics coaches, which require upskilling and adaptability.
How to Use AI To Identify Your Strengths, with Shannon Bowen
Q: What are practical beginner steps to use AI for identifying and presenting strengths?
Use prompts to pull out strengths from a specific success story, generate concise resume bullets with strong verbs and measurable outcomes, and test the AI outputs against job descriptions to ensure keyword alignment while keeping a human voice.
How to Use AI To Identify Your Strengths, with Shannon Bowen
Q: How specific should you be about your strengths when talking to employers?
Be very specific and concrete, focusing on how your strengths translate into outcomes and fit the job; avoid vague statements and show how your strengths align with the role.

Frequently Asked Questions About This Podcast

What is This Podcast about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A practical, recruiter- and coach-led show focused on actionable career advancement and job-search strategies. Episodes consistently center on building a compelling personal narrative, showcasing value in interviews, strategic networking, and deliberate job searching over quantity. Guests span career coaches, recruiters, and leadership consultants who share frameworks, storytelling techniques, and real-world tips for landing roles, negotiating presence, and aligning work with core values. The format blends mindset with concrete steps, concrete templates, and sponsor-supported tools, making it a reliable resource for job seekers aiming to move into meaningful roles.
